Established to support the Governor in executing fiscal responsibilities, the OPB plays a critical role in the fiscal management and strategic planning of state resources. The agency coordinates the annual budget submission process, conducts economic analyses, and ensures state agencies are aligned with the Governor’s policy goals. A: The OPB manages the preparation, implementation, and oversight of the state budget, supporting the Governor with fiscal planning and resource allocation. Q: Who appoints the Director of the OPB? A: The Director is appointed directly by the Governor of Georgia. Q: How does OPB affect Georgia residents? A: By overseeing budget and resource allocation, the OPB impacts public programs and services including education, health, infrastructure, and more. Q: Where can I find Georgia's annual budget documents? A: Budget documents are available on the official Georgia OPB website. Q: Does the OPB coordinate with other state agencies?
